温馨提示×

Linux Aliases命令行快捷命令大全

小樊
43
2025-12-17 00:29:38
栏目: 智能运维

在Linux系统中,alias命令用于创建命令的别名,这样可以简化命令行操作,提高效率。以下是一些常用的Linux命令行快捷命令及其别名:

基本命令别名

  1. ls -l:列出当前目录下的文件和文件夹,包括隐藏文件。

    • 别名:ll
  2. cd ~:切换到用户主目录。

    • 别名:home
  3. pwd:显示当前工作目录。

    • 别名:pwd
  4. cp:复制文件或目录。

    • 别名:copy
  5. mv:移动文件或目录。

    • 别名:move
  6. rm:删除文件或目录。

    • 别名:del
  7. mkdir:创建新目录。

    • 别名:md
  8. rmdir:删除空目录。

    • 别名:rd
  9. touch:创建空文件或更新文件时间戳。

    • 别名:touch
  10. cat:显示文件内容。

    • 别名:type

文件操作别名

  1. grep:搜索文本文件中的模式。

    • 别名:search
  2. find:在目录树中查找文件。

    • 别名:find_files
  3. diff:比较两个文件的内容。

    • 别名:compare
  4. sort:对文本行进行排序。

    • 别名:sort_lines
  5. uniq:显示唯一行。

    • 别名:unique

系统管理别名

  1. top:实时显示系统进程和资源使用情况。

    • 别名:monitor
  2. htop:交互式进程查看器。

    • 别名:interactive_top
  3. df:显示磁盘空间使用情况。

    • 别名:disk_usage
  4. du:显示目录或文件的磁盘使用情况。

    • 别名:dir_usage
  5. free:显示内存和交换空间的使用情况。

    • 别名:memory_usage
  6. uptime:显示系统运行时间。

    • 别名:system_uptime

网络操作别名

  1. ping:测试网络连接。

    • 别名:check_connection
  2. wget:从网络下载文件。

    • 别名:download
  3. curl:发送HTTP请求。

    • 别名:http_request
  4. ssh:安全地连接到远程服务器。

    • 别名:remote_login

其他有用的别名

  1. history:显示命令历史记录。

    • 别名:cmd_history
  2. man:显示命令的手册页。

    • 别名:help
  3. echo:显示一行文本。

    • 别名:print
  4. echo $PATH:显示环境变量PATH的值。

    • 别名:show_path

如何设置别名

要设置别名,可以在你的shell配置文件(如.bashrc.zshrc等)中添加相应的alias命令。例如,要设置llls -l的别名,可以在.bashrc文件中添加以下行:

alias ll='ls -l'

然后运行source ~/.bashrc使更改生效。

注意事项

  • 别名在当前shell会话中有效,关闭终端后需要重新加载配置文件。
  • 别名可以覆盖系统命令,因此在使用时要小心。
  • 可以使用unalias命令删除别名。

希望这些快捷命令能帮助你提高Linux命令行的使用效率!

0